The home tuition course offered by Study & Live in your Teacher's Home in Brussels allows you the opportunity to live with a qualified teacher and their family while you take your Dutch to the next level with 15 hours of private lessons every week. Even when you’re not taking a class, you will be completely immersed in a Dutch-speaking family’s household, which means that you don’t have to worry about finding opportunities to practise your speaking skills.
The accommodation is full board, which means that you will be provided with breakfast, lunch and dinner by your hosts. Meals are the perfect chance for getting together and having a good conversation. You’ll also have plenty of free time to explore the city of Brussels and all the entertainment, shopping and nightlife opportunities that you could want. Many host families give their guests a brief tour of the city, which might include visiting the famous Atomium structure, or the central square of Brussels, Grand Place.
